The Nigeria Amateur Wrestling Federation (NAWF) has suspended three coaches from the festival over their unruly behaviour at the Garden City Games going on here in PortHarcourt.
Top on the list of the coaches who were suspended for their unsportsmanly conduct is Abia state wrestling coach, Kenneth Nworji who got a one year suspension while the other two, Oluwole Akala of Rivers state and Debie, a coach with the Army team who guided the Kaduna wrestling team to the Games in Port Harcourt were suspended till the end of the Sports Festival.
Confirming their suspension yesterday at the Indoor Sports Hall of the Port Harcourt Civic Centre, the Secretary General of NAWF, Dr Segun Akinlotan told Sports Vanguard that the coaches were suspended by the technical committee of the wrestling federation for abusing the officials officiating matches at the festival.
Dr Akinlotan also informed that the federation has dissolved the Referees Committee as its tenure had expired
Imo athletes to expect warm reception in Owerri – Emelu
THE newly appointed commissioner of sports in Imo State, Comrade Kenneth Emelu assured yesterday that a warm reception awaits the state contingent at the ongoing National Sports Festival, Port Harcourt back home when the festival ends by weekend.
Team Imo is seated in 13th position of the medals table with 3 gold, 9 silver and 18 bronze, a performance which the commissioner has attributed to inadequate preparation caused by the immediate past government. He hopes that under the present government, sports will enjoy serious attention.
He said, “it’s been very interesting competition at the festival. Imo state athletes have not done that badly and we know they would have done better if they had good preparation before the games.
The fact remains that the team was unable to go into proper camping on time because the immediate government refused to release money for they camping exercise not until this present government came to power.
“However, no matter their performance at the games, his Excellence Rochas Okorocha has promised to appreciate as a step towards encouraging athletes in the state,” he said.
He also assured that under his office all sports will be well attended to as assured not to be a commissioner of football.
